one day i get the beta not working win2k direct3d driver for voodoo2 files... and i created a driver.
the xp kernel does not support detached devices, so i writed algorithms to use the voodoo2 as a secondary card, like in windows 9x. And now i create the control panel ;)

Title: LegendgrafiX VooDooMage 2 WindowsXP D3D GL OGL
Post by: enthomologist on 26 January 2005, 21:42:48
Preset = a bunch of settings defined for pre-configuration purposes, ie. in a batch file (like voodoo environment set in a .bat file for a particular game).

Title: LegendgrafiX VooDooMage 2 WindowsXP D3D GL OGL
Post by: Geri on 11 June 2005, 14:13:35
dont known... The problem is the DDRAW driver of V2 creatd by 3dfx is a beta - stuff, and do not suport SLI, when installing it detects two standard-alone v2-s. I wondering, if exist some secret registry key that enabling this function, this may be possible, or some beta 3dfx ddraw files existing somewhere...

Post by: enthomologist on 09 February 2006, 01:09:17
I would try switching the opengl driver manually by renaming opengl32.xxxx files in the windows\system32 directory to opengl32.dll and just pasting them into particular games directories, when the original system opengl32.dll file will better stay in place to avoid trouble. Also see if your card is not pushed to much on clocks - in the Voodoomage control panel or, if you'd like rather to avoid that, in the registry itself, under HKLM\Software\3Dfx Inc.\Voodoo2\D3D or \Glide in the key sstv2_grxclk, you better stick with the default value of 90, higher values may be a problem sometimes, especially with mismatched boards in SLI.

Title: LegendgrafiX VooDooMage 2 WindowsXP D3D GL OGL
Post by: SEG_Striker on 08 August 2006, 18:58:39
Yes, Voodoo Banshee support D3D under Windows 2000/XP - recommended drivers are Banshee Evolution (the best), Voodoolizer for Banshee and some other. If you can find PCI version, you can use it virtually on any (future) PC.
About Cedega (you can try also wine - part of Linux, Crossover Office) - it is running under Linux. It does emulate D3D, but not Glide, with Cedega you can run games (DOS, Windows games), which requests hardware DX9 support on Voodoo Banshee,3/4/5, perhaps on V2 also, but not so fast. Of course, you must install linux drivers, which are installed automaticaly, except those for Nvidia or ATI card. Therefore, some Linux distribution (FreeSpire, Xandros) includes Nvidia and ATI drivers. About Glide support - you can still use Evoodoo or another Glide emulator, even with Cedega.
